About Muguli Village
Muguli is a mid sized village in Sanguem tehsil, in the district of South Goa, Goa.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 508, made up of 225 males and 283 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 1,258 females per 1000 males. The village covers 764 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 403703,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Muguli
The census records public bus service for Muguli as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within village.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
